The seasonal clock that governs excellent paint

Paint is chemistry first, shade secondly. It needs the appropriate temperature level to cure, reduced sufficient moisture to let solvents dissipate, and a secure surface area to bite right into. The perfect home window for most modern exterior acrylics ranges from 50 to 85 levels with loved one humidity below 70 percent. That seems like a Michigan unicorn. It does exist, yet you need to chase it throughout the calendar.

Late April to mid June is the prime outside home window near Ypsilanti. The temperature is modest, the trees have actually simply leafed out, and surface temperature levels rest consistent. You can roll southern walls at mid early morning and north wall surfaces after lunch. If you stretch right into July and August, intend about very early starts and shaded altitudes. Paint west and southern deals with before noontime warm kicks up. By very early October the lake-cooled air offers you an additional run of stunning conditions, though early mornings hold dew that requires to evaporate prior to primer touches wood.

Interior job adheres to a different rhythm. Winter is king. This is when a home takes in a stable means, heating and cooling gives you predictability, and families pull back from the yard. Drywall mud, trim enamel, and ceiling painting occur perfectly from January via March as long as you keep air flow. Spring: the prep period with perfect light

Spring light is sincere. It reveals hairline checks in cedar, blistering around window sills, and pale tannin hemorrhage under old overcoats. We start with a slow-moving walk, notebook in pocket. Every edge where gutters overruned, every lap joint where the caulk pulled away, obtains significant. If you live in a historical Ypsilanti home, look closely at south-facing cornices. UV and ice do their job there first.

Wash days are great and quiet in April. A mild detergent, a vast fan idea, and controlled pressure get rid of chalking without driving water behind the boards. The point is to tidy, not tattoo the wood with a wand. After the clean, your home relaxes. Siding requirements time to drop water from seams and end grain. We check with a wetness meter and wait till readings resolve below 15 percent prior to primer. It's not uncommon to wait 2 days after washing, often 3 if the evenings have been damp.

Repairs and guide work together this moment of year. Soft places on sills get consolidated with epoxy, nail heads get a rust-inhibitive area therapy, and open joints are caulked with a top-quality elastomeric that can bend with wintertime swings. On redwood and cedar, we select a stain-blocking primer that secures tannins. For older homes with layers of lead paint, we comply with EPA RRP procedures, rack up borders, and make use of HEPA extraction to maintain dirt regulated. It's slower, it's more secure, and it preserves the crisp sides that specify a house.

Summer: heat administration and item discipline

July loves to check a painter's persistence. Paint can skin over on the tray before you get the second home window sash done. The technique is to shorten your spans and step down the snooze or suggestion dimension. We maintain roller covers at 3/8 inch for smoother lap lines on warm days, and we switch over to smaller sized workplace so sides remain energetic. On high exposure wall surfaces, a team will certainly leapfrog in shorter sections, laying paint down and back-brushing to weaved the film.

Residential outsides around Ypsilanti commonly combine materials. It prevails to see fiber concrete on additions with original timber cladding on the major house. Each substrate deals with warmth differently. Concrete board holds temperature uniformly and invites a satin coating that flashes perfectly. Old ache can flash-dry in sunlight and reveal holidays if you rush. We press sheen selections appropriately, leaning toward a low-sheen satin on uneven surface areas to mask the jumble of older timber, and a full satin or soft gloss on brand-new trim for the style a deluxe surface deserves.

Fall: the second gold window

From mid September right into October, southeast Michigan enjoys the sort of days a painter waits for. Reduced sun, great air, and steady temperature levels offer polymers the moment they need to level and treatment. This is additionally when we can take on enthusiastic shade modifications. Deep colors, charcoal highlights on gables, even rich greens on farmhouse clapboard, all act much better in the loss rhythm of the day.

image

Morning dew is the caution. Light weight aluminum and plastic hold dew longer than wood. Brick stays trendy and sluggish to dry. A moisture meter tells the truth. Touch feels completely dry, however analyses may still rest high at 18 percent. Offer it time. We commonly begin with upper elevations where air relocations, then drop to reduced walls as they dry.

Caulk assessment becomes essential in loss. Summer growth can mask gaps. As the air cools, joints open and disclose where in 2015's grain has actually fallen short. A cautious scissor cut on the nozzle and a light, consistent pressure leave a neat line. Withstand the urge to exhaust it. Hefty tooling introduces bubbles and reduces life. Completed with a clean making use of a somewhat damp, lint-free fabric for a crisp corner.

Winter: interiors, ceilings, and the present of time

The holidays pass, the city silences, and January opens up right into the very best go for interiors. Cut enamels cure hard, wall paint reveals its true shine, and the air holds stable if you handle humidity. Ceilings benefit most from winter self-control. A flawless ceiling is a lot more concerning prep work than paint. Every tape joint obtains a raking light to disclose ridges, every fastener obtains a second or third spot, and stain blocking guide takes place any water mark before shade. Ceiling painters Ann Arbor MI learn to double-cut edge lines with a consistent 2.5 inch angled brush, after that roll with a limited W pattern while keeping a consistent alignment to light sources. This lowers lap darkness and maintains the soft, glamorous glow you see the very first evening you look up.

Product selections that value Michigan weather

The industry lures with labels and lofty pledges. Michigan weather exposes the truth. Polymer latex remains the backbone for exteriors below, not since it is trendy, however because it remains adaptable via freeze-thaw cycles and breathes enough to let incidental moisture getaway. High-build guides tame rough clapboard and offer you the sophisticated uniformity that sets a costs work apart.

Oil primers still gain their continue specific tasks. Knots in old yearn, rusty nail heads, and water spots take advantage of an oil or shellac guide that secures down pollutants. We use it surgically, not as a blanket.

For metal railings and steel lintels, a direct-to-metal system rated for low-temperature healing can extend your period right into cooler days. Always confirm the minimum film development temperature, and never ever repaint frost-chilled steel. Your hand will certainly inform you it's cool. A laser thermostat will confirm the surface area is too far below ambient to cooperate.

Inside, waterborne alkyds give you the most effective of both worlds on doors and trim. They level like oil without the yellowing that used to haunt timeless enamels. On ceilings, a true flat hides minor blemishes, while a matte on wall surfaces balances wipeability with elegance. Precede like mudrooms and children' baths, an eggshell or low-sheen satin gives you the durability without the glare.

Prep and sequence: the silent difference in between great and great

Preparation earns none of the glory and all of the durability. In Ypsilanti's freeze-thaw rhythm, small mistakes come to be large troubles. Image a window sill with micro-cracks in the top edge. Water finds them in November, ices up, increases, and next spring the paint raises like a potato chip. That is why the most effective exterior painters obsess about sides and end grain. We back-prime replacement boards, seal every cut end with guide, and pull a great grain of high-performance caulk on horizontal joints where water sits.

Sequence issues just as much. Rain gutters obtain cleansed prior to cleaning. Washing comes before scraping. Scratching prior to sanding. Sanding before primer. Primer before caulk on every joint where the caulk sticks far better to secured fibers. Then shade, two layers, through regular film thickness. Microclimates in Ypsilanti and Ann Arbor that change the game

Not all parts of town act the very same. Houses near the Huron River can hold morning wetness longer in springtime and autumn. Qualities with hefty tree covers remain cooler and expand mold quicker, specifically on north elevations. A south-facing block facade off Washtenaw Method can emit warmth into the night and flash-cure paint if you brush it at four o'clock in July.

We map these quirks right into the routine. A shaded whole lot with oaks indicates a more aggressive mildewcide in the laundry, careful brushwork in the back edges of lap siding, and a topcoat with included mildewcide if the maker allows it. A sun-baked stucco wall recommends paint from the top down in shorter bands and changing sides at noon. Subtle adjustments conserve you from subtle flaws.

When to paint: checking out the signals before failure

Paint does not stop working simultaneously. It whispers first. Liquid chalking on your hand when you comb the house siding, hairline fractures on horizontal trim surface areas, caulk that pulls away at the ends, or faint gray identifying on the north wall surface where mildew discovers a foothold. In Michigan, a well-executed exterior job with costs acrylics lasts 8 to 12 years on the body, sometimes longer on safeguarded altitudes. Trim, which takes more climate, might request focus at year six to eight. Capturing it early means light preparation, place priming, and a fresh coat that looks like brand-new. Waiting up until peeling beginnings in sheets multiplies the labor and cost.

Inside, expect sheen burnish on high-touch wall surfaces, micro-cracking on old oil trim under more recent waterborne layers, and yellowing in sun-starved areas. None of these are emergency situations. They are invitations to plan.

Edge instances and how to take care of them

Michigan tosses curveballs. Right here's how we take care of the ones that come up most:

    Late-season outside emergency. If a small area demands repaint in November, we seek products rated for reduced temperature levels and choose mid day windows when surfaces cozy past 50. We keep assumptions reasonable and concentrate on securing, then return in springtime for the aesthetic pass. Old alligatored trim. Layers of ancient paint have actually cracked right into a reptile pattern. Full removal might be necessary, however sometimes a high-build bonding guide degrees sufficient to save the profile. We example a little area initially, then choose. The best option preserves information and stays clear of unneeded risk. Masonry with efflorescence. White salts growing on brick or block indicate moisture motion. No overcoat addresses it until the source is addressed. We map downspouts, check grade, and let stonework completely dry thoroughly before breathable coverings go on. This is where perseverance is less costly than paint. Ceiling discolorations that keep returning. An area that comes back after painting signals ongoing dampness. We discover the leakage, repair it, allow the area dry, after that make use of a shellac-based guide prior to ceiling paint. The order matters.
